Start Planning Your Long-Distance Move Early

One of the best ways to reduce moving-day stress is to begin planning as soon as you know you’re relocating. Long-distance moves involve more logistics than local moves, so create a timeline that includes important tasks such as choosing your moving date, hiring movers, packing, changing your address, transferring utilities, and preparing your new residence.

Booking your movers early is especially important if you’re planning to relocate during the summer, at the end of the month, or on a weekend. These are popular moving periods, and availability can fill quickly.

Declutter Before You Pack

An interstate move is a great opportunity to decide what really needs to come with you. Moving items you no longer use takes up valuable space and can add unnecessary time and expense to your move.

Before packing, go through closets, basements, garages, storage spaces, and spare rooms. Separate belongings into categories for keeping, donating, selling, recycling, or disposing.

Pack for a Longer Journey

Packing becomes even more important when your belongings will be traveling hundreds—or potentially thousands—of miles.

Use sturdy moving boxes and appropriate packing materials, and avoid overloading boxes. Fragile belongings should receive additional protection, and boxes should be clearly labeled with both their contents and destination room.

It can also help to create an “open first” box containing essentials you’ll want immediately after arriving, such as toiletries, medications, chargers, basic kitchen supplies, towels, and a change of clothes.

Prepare for Philadelphia Moving-Day Logistics

Moving out of Philadelphia can present challenges that don’t exist in many other cities. Narrow streets, rowhomes, limited parking, stairs, elevators, and building requirements can all affect how efficiently a moving truck can be loaded.

If you live in an apartment or condominium, check with building management well in advance. Your building may require elevator reservations, designated moving hours, or a Certificate of Insurance from your moving company.

Parking should also be addressed before moving day. Securing adequate space for the moving truck can prevent delays and make loading significantly easier.

Keep Important Items With You

Certain belongings should travel with you rather than inside the moving truck. Keep identification, passports, financial documents, medications, jewelry, important electronics, keys, and other irreplaceable items accessible throughout your move.

You should also keep documents related to your new residence and moving arrangements with you so they’re available when needed.

Prepare Your New Home Before Arrival

Before leaving Philadelphia, confirm that utilities such as electricity, water, gas, and internet will be available when you arrive. Verify access instructions, parking arrangements, elevator reservations, and any building requirements at your destination as well.

If possible, create a basic floor plan showing movers where furniture and larger belongings should go. A little preparation can save considerable time during unloading.
